detroit tigers History

The Major League Baseball club Detroit Tigers play in the American League's Central Division and are based out of Detroit, Michigan. The team is one of the eight charter franchises of the American League and was established in 1894 in Detroit to play in the Western League.

In 1896, the Tigers began playing at Bennet Park, which was located at Trumbull Avenue and Michigan Avenue. The team moved in 1912 to Naivn field at the same location. In 1938 the stadium was expanded and called Briggs Stadium and then in 1961 renamed Tiger Stadium. In 2000 the Tigers moved to Comerica Park. The Tigers won the World Series in 1984, 1968, 1945 and 1935. They have also won 10 American League pennants.

In 1984, the Tigers set a franchise record with 104 wins and won their division by 15 games. The team was led by Lou Whitaker, Alan Trammel, Kirk Gibson, Jack Morris, Larry Herndon and Willie Hernandez. In the ALCS, the Tigers swept the Kansas City Royals. They faced the San Diego Padres in the World Series and defeated the Padres in five games to win Detroit's fourth World Series title. The Tigers returned to the World Series in 2006 as the Wild Card team, but were defeated by the St. Louis Cardinals in five games.
